Transaction 05b51936735d8e2821b4082c23740769987cc9e0eda8e7e20755bf9ae27befe2
1 Input
1 Output
-
05b51936735d8e2821b4082c23740769987cc9e0eda8e7e20755bf9ae27befe2:0
- value
- 10495361
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f9086a8e3211d95e2f65bc7952effeb239ebc67c O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PhmLY5a9XqMXTqt924onYbygg1R5fF9SC